Bogotá Contemporary Art Map: Galleries, Museums, and Independent Spaces
Bogotá's contemporary art scene clusters across several distinct enclaves. La Macarena, the gallery district at the foot of the Cerros Orientales, has long anchored programs at Galería Casas Riegner and Instituto de Visión, while the San Felipe area further north has emerged over the last decade as the city's denser commercial corridor, with Galería Sextante, LA Galería, and Beta among the venues activated during the monthly Noche de San Felipe. Institutional weight comes from MAMBO (Museo de Arte Moderno de Bogotá), the Banco de la República's MAMU, NC-Arte, and Espacio Odeón, which operates from a restored 1940s theatre and has become a key platform for curatorially driven experimentation. FLORA ars+natura, founded by José Roca, sustains a singular model that combines residencies with research-led exhibitions. ARTBO, held each autumn, draws international attention to galleries in Bogotá, while Feria del Millón addresses younger collectors and emerging practices.
The independent layer—spaces such as La Usurpadora and Espacio El Dorado—gives the ecosystem its critical edge, sharing with Mexico City a politically alert orientation in which artist-run initiatives and non-profits engage persistently with questions of memory, territory, and the unresolved aftermath of armed conflict, operating with a notable autonomy from institutional and market pressures.

Contemporary Art Venues in Bogotá
A selection of galleries, museums, foundations, and independent art spaces currently mapped in Bogotá.
Casa Hoffmann
Casa Hoffmann is a gallery in Bogotá focused on experimental contemporary practices, with particular attention to sound, moving image, installation, and technologically mediated artistic research.
Its program gives Bogotá a precise platform for media-based and experimental contemporary practices.
Museo de Arte del Banco de la República
The Museo de Arte del Banco de la República is a museum in Bogotá forming part of the Banco de la República cultural complex, with collections and exhibitions spanning modern and contemporary art.
It provides a major institutional framework for reading Colombian art within broader historical narratives.
Espacio Odeón
Espacio Odeón is a cultural center in Bogotá occupying a historic former theatre, known for exhibitions, site-responsive projects, and cross-disciplinary contemporary art programming.
It connects contemporary art with architectural memory and independent cultural production in central Bogotá.
ARTBO | Salas
ARTBO | Salas is an exhibition program in Bogotá linked to the ARTBO platform, presenting contemporary art projects, public programs, and curatorial initiatives beyond the fair context.
It extends Bogotá’s fair infrastructure into a year-round platform for public-facing contemporary art.
NC-arte
NC-arte is a non-profit foundation in Bogotá dedicated to contemporary art, commissioning large-scale installations, site-specific projects, and educational programs within a distinctive La Macarena building.
Its commitment to ambitious commissions gives Bogotá an important non-commercial production platform.
espacio el dorado
Founded in 2015, espacio el dorado is a contemporary art gallery and research-oriented space in Bogotá, structured through several exhibition rooms and a program attentive to Latin American practices.
Its hybrid gallery-laboratory model strengthens La Macarena’s role in Bogotá’s contemporary art scene.
Museo de Arte Moderno de Bogotá (MAMBO)
MAMBO is a modern and contemporary art museum in Bogotá, founded in the mid-20th century and housed in a Rogelio Salmona-designed building near Parque Bicentenario.
It remains a central museum for modern and contemporary art discourse in Colombia.
Fragmentos – Espacio de Arte y Memoria
Fragmentos is an art and memory space in Bogotá created around Doris Salcedo’s counter-monument, hosting contemporary exhibitions connected to conflict, memory, and public reflection.
It anchors contemporary art within Colombia’s political memory and post-conflict cultural discourse.
Galería Casas Riegner
Galería Casas Riegner is an established contemporary art gallery in Bogotá, presenting Colombian and international artists through a rigorous commercial program with strong institutional and fair visibility.
It remains one of Bogotá’s key galleries for connecting Colombian artists with international circuits.
Galería El Museo
Founded in 1987, Galería El Museo is an established gallery in Bogotá supporting modern and contemporary Colombian art, with a program oriented toward collectors and institutional visibility.
Its longevity makes it a structural reference point within Bogotá’s commercial art ecosystem.
Instituto de Visión
Instituto de Visión is a women-directed gallery in Bogotá focused on conceptual practices, Latin American research, and artists historically overlooked by official art narratives.
Its research-led program has helped reposition neglected Latin American conceptual practices internationally.
La Cometa
La Cometa is a contemporary art gallery in Bogotá with a commercial program spanning Colombian and Latin American artists, operating from a collector-oriented space in the city’s northern gallery circuit.
It contributes to Bogotá’s market-facing scene while maintaining a regional Latin American outlook.
Nueveochenta Galería
Nueveochenta Galería is a contemporary art gallery in Bogotá presenting Colombian and international artists through exhibitions, project rooms, and special programs across a multi-space gallery structure.
It supports sustained gallery programming between emerging practices and established Colombian contemporary art.
Sextante Galería
Sextante Galería is a gallery and graphic workshop in Bogotá with a focus on contemporary art, editions, works on paper, and print-based practices.
Its specialization in graphic production gives Bogotá’s gallery scene a distinctive material and editorial axis.
